public override void Compare(IComparison <IndividualProtein> comparison) { _containerDiffBuilder.Compare(comparison); CompareValues(x => x.TissueLocation, PKSimConstants.UI.LocalizationInTissue, comparison); CompareValues(x => x.IntracellularVascularEndoLocation, PKSimConstants.UI.IntracellularVascularEndoLocation, comparison); CompareValues(x => x.MembraneLocation, PKSimConstants.UI.LocationOnVascularEndo, comparison); }
public override void Compare(IComparison <TSchemaItem> comparison) { _containerDiffBuilder.Compare(comparison); CompareValues(x => x.ApplicationType, PKSimConstants.UI.ApplicationType, comparison); CompareStringValues(x => x.FormulationKey, PKSimConstants.UI.PlaceholderFormulation, comparison); CompareStringValues(x => x.TargetOrgan, PKSimConstants.UI.TargetOrgan, comparison); CompareStringValues(x => x.TargetCompartment, PKSimConstants.UI.TargetCompartment, comparison); }
public override void Compare(IComparison <TransporterExpressionContainer> comparison) { _containerDiffBuilder.Compare(comparison); CompareValues(x => x.MembraneLocation, PKSimConstants.UI.LocalizationOnMembrane, comparison); }
public override void Compare(IComparison <Compound> comparison) { _containerDiffBuilder.Compare(comparison); CompareStringValues(x => x.IsSmallMolecule.ToString(), PKSimConstants.UI.IsSmallMolecule, comparison); }
public override void Compare(IComparison <Individual> comparison) { _comparer.Compare(comparison.ChildComparison(x => x.OriginData)); _enumerableComparer.CompareEnumerables(comparison, x => x.AllExpressionProfiles().AllNames(), x => x, missingItemType: PKSimConstants.ObjectTypes.ExpressionProfile); _containerDiffBuilder.Compare(comparison); }
public override void Compare(IComparison <Individual> comparison) { _comparer.Compare(comparison.ChildComparison(x => x.OriginData)); _containerDiffBuilder.Compare(comparison); }
public override void Compare(IComparison <ParameterAlternative> comparison) { _containerDiffBuilder.Compare(comparison); CompareStringValues(x => x.IsDefault.ToString(), PKSimConstants.UI.IsDefault, comparison); }
public override void Compare(IComparison <TransporterExpressionContainer> comparison) { _containerDiffBuilder.Compare(comparison); CompareValues(x => x.TransportDirection, PKSimConstants.UI.TransportDirection, comparison); }
public override void Compare(IComparison <IndividualTransporter> comparison) { _containerDiffBuilder.Compare(comparison); CompareValues(x => x.TransportType, PKSimConstants.UI.DefaultTransporterDirection, comparison); CompareValues(x => x.Ontogeny, PKSimConstants.UI.Ontogeny, comparison); }
public override void Compare(IComparison <IndividualProtein> comparison) { _containerDiffBuilder.Compare(comparison); CompareValues(x => x.Localization, PKSimConstants.UI.Localization, comparison); CompareValues(x => x.Ontogeny, PKSimConstants.UI.Ontogeny, comparison); }
public override void Compare(IComparison <IndividualTransporter> comparison) { _containerDiffBuilder.Compare(comparison); CompareValues(x => x.TransportType, PKSimConstants.UI.TransporterType, comparison); }
public override void Compare(IComparison <ImportPopulation> comparison) { _containerDiffBuilder.Compare(comparison); _comparer.Compare(comparison.ChildComparison(x => x.Settings)); }
public override void Compare(IComparison <ObserverSet> comparison) { _containerDiffBuilder.Compare(comparison); }
public override void Compare(IComparison <AdvancedProtocol> comparison) { _containerDiffBuilder.Compare(comparison); }
public override void Compare(IComparison <Compound> comparison) { _containerDiffBuilder.Compare(comparison); _comparer.Compare(comparison.ChildComparison(x => x.CalculationMethodCache)); CompareStringValues(x => x.IsSmallMolecule.ToString(), PKSimConstants.UI.IsSmallMolecule, comparison); }